We are a group of 10 that have just returned from the Panther and we all agreed it was the best Ski hotel we have stayed at during our last 9 trips. 50 yards from the nearest two gondolas so a great location. Hotel has had a recent refurb so everything was new and modern so ignore any old reviews on here. The room was modern plenty of storage, comfy bed and a good shower. Large boot room that was clean with plenty of storage and boot warmers. Good spa with heated outdoor pool and sauna, plenty of sun beds to lounge on and you get a robe and towel from reception. Good breakfast and evening meal, choice was limited but what we had was excellent in flavour, presentation and quality so couldn’t complain. By far the best part of this hotel was the staff, the Manageress was very friendly and always eloquently dressed and best of all Peter and his team in the restaurant were so welcoming and went out of their way to ensure we had everything we needed. If I was going to Saalbach-Hinterglemm again this is where I would stay…

Had a great ski holiday and the hotel staff couldnt be more helpful. They have all been very friendly, even giving me ice for my knee at the end of a long day on the slopes and even though we arrived on the first day after 11pm we had a plate of cold meats and bread in our room. Our room is one of the largest we have had when skiing and had a balcony with view of the slopes. The food is good basic Austrian food. The breakfast has a range of cooked and cold options and if things ran out they were restocked. There were choices of mains every evening with a salad buffet amd soup to start and a range of deserts. The wine was nice and at 25 euros a bottle similar to other places we have stayed at. We got bottled water for free every night. My husband loved the outdoor pool, although it was small it was very warm and the sauna was excellent. If we visited Saalbach again we would stay here…
